About the Role
Join our friendly Helsby team as an Accounts Administrator and play a vital part in keeping our financial processes running smoothly. In this role, you'll support the day-to-day management of supplier invoices, help resolve queries, process finance claims, reconcile remittances and supplier statements, and maintain accurate financial records.
You'll also assist with basic profit tracking, petty cash management, and monitoring supplier-related customer cases, working closely with our Operations team and accountants.
This role is perfect for someone who is highly organised, detail-oriented, and comfortable working with numbers. Previous experience in finance or accounts is helpful, but candidates with strong administrative, data processing, or operational skills who are process-driven and proactive can also excel. Full training in our systems and processes will be provided, so you can grow confidently into the role.
Full-time and part-time hours are available.

What You'll Do
* Process supplier invoices accurately and in a timely manner
* Assist with resolving invoice queries and obtaining credits
* Prepare invoices for the accountant's scheduled pay runs
* Support the reconciliation of remittance advice and supplier statements
* Assist with finance claims and ensure records are up to date
* Maintain basic profit tracking spreadsheets
* Support daily email inbox management for accounts queries
* Help monitor petty cash and ensure cash reconciliation
* Work with accountants to support weekly pay runs
* Assist with monitoring supplier-related customer cases
